The Williamstown Blue Devils scored the most points they've had all season to find success on Wednesday. They came out on top against Stowe by a score of 63-53. That 63-53 margin sets a new team best for Williamstown this season.
Williamstown was led to victory by Evan Bailey and Nick Mascitti. Bailey scored 12 points along with five assists and five rebounds, while Mascitti scored 22 points along with six rebounds. That's the first time this season that Mascitti scored 15 or more points. The team also got some help courtesy of Colby Laggner, who scored six points along with ten rebounds.
Williamstown now has a winning record of 3-2. As for Stowe, they still haven't won a game yet this season and fell to 0-3.
